The following statement was made public today:
The Treasury Department announced today that the subscription books
will open on Monday, November 22, for an optional exchange of its December
maturities into 2y2 percent 8-year and 8-month Treasury bonds maturing
August 15, 1963, 114 percent one-year certificates of indebtedness, and an
additional amount of the 1% percent certificates of indebtedness maturing
August 15, 1955.
These securities will be offered in exchange for $17,347 million of
securities which become due on December 15. These maturities consist of
$8,175 million of 1% percent Treasury notes and $9,172 million of 2 percent
Treasury bonds. Holders of the maturing securities will have the option
of exchanging for any or all of the three issues now offered.
The new bonds and the new certificates will be dated December 15, 1954,
and exchanges will be made par for par. Holders should detach the December
15, 1954, coupons from the securities they exchange for these issues and
cash them when due.
In the case of exchanges for the additional issue of August certificates,
holders should submit the securities to be exchanged with the December 15,
1954, coupons attached. The full six months’ interest on the securities sur­
rendered will be credited and accrued interest from August 15 to Decem­
ber 15 on the certificates will be charged, and subscribers will be paid the
difference.
The subscription books will be open for three days only for this
exchange. They will close at the close of business November 24, and any
subscription addressed to a Federal Reserve Bank or Branch or to the
Treasurer of the United States and placed in the mail before midnight
November 24 will be considered as timely.

Copies o f the official exchange offering circulars and subscription
form s will be mailed to reach you on November 22,1954.

This edition of the directory of this Bank follows the design of
the directory we sent you in April 1953, which is now superseded.
The directory shows the functions, the departments and divisions
within them, the officers and chiefs in charge, and the principal opera­
tions performed by each division. New appointments of officers and
changes in their titles occurring between this and the next edition will
be shown in supplements to, or revisions of, our Operating Circular
No. 1, entitled “ Authorized Signatures.”
Regular use of this directory will enable you to direct your com­
munications to the proper officers of this Bank and to the departments
and divisions under their supervision. We suggest you keep it handy
for that purpose.
We will be pleased to furnish additional copies upon request.
